#1dcd36 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1dcd36 is composed of 11.4% red, 80.4%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 73.7%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 128.5 degrees, a saturation of 75.2% and a lightness of 45.9%. #1dcd36 color hex could be obtained by blending #3aff6c with #009b00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

Shades and Tints of #1dcd36
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#021004 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.
